Lets compare vitamin content per 14 ounces of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ut vs Fresh Orange juice:
- 14 oz of Raw Orange juice contain 15 times more Vitamin B1, 6 times more Vitamin B2, 11.8 times more Vitamin B3, 4.9 times more Vitamin B5, 2.5 times more Vitamin B6, 30 times more Vitamin B9 and 3.8 times more Vitamin C than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ut.
- 14 ounces of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B1,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6 and Vitamin B9
- Both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ut as well as Raw Orange juice have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in B12 in 14 ounces.
Comparing minerals per 14 ounces for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ut vs Fresh Orange juice:
- 14 ounces of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ut have 17.7 times more Iron, 11.5 times more Manganese and 35 times more Sodium than Fresh Orange juice.
- While 14 oz of Raw Orange juice contain 2.2 times more Magnesium, 1.9 times more Phosphorus and 11.8 times more Potassium than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ut.
- Both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ut and Fresh Orange juice contain similar levels of Copper per 14 ounces.
- 14 ounces of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ut lack sufficient amounts of Magnesium, Phosphorus and Potassium
- 14 ounces of Fresh Orange juice lack sufficient amounts of Manganese
- Both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ut as well as Raw Orange juice l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Selenium and Zinc in 14 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 14 ounces:
- 14 ounces of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ut have 2.5 times more Energy, 13 times more Fat, 96 times more Saturated Fat and 2.3 times more Carbohydrate than Fresh Orange juice.
- 14 ounces of Fresh Orange juice provide inadequate amounts of Energy
- Both Frozen novelties, ice type, pineapple-coconut as well as Raw Orange juice provide inadequate amounts of Fiber and Protein in 14 ounces.
